Transaction 15d2a861aadcc31954b24f170e105ca8180222a88a3604eb78d2260f4966cd43

1 Input
2 Outputs
  • 15d2a861aadcc31954b24f170e105ca8180222a88a3604eb78d2260f4966cd43:0
  • value  18860000
    address  1APbAr2V47qV3W8sWBzjmSKCPbsgzKyGGT
  • 15d2a861aadcc31954b24f170e105ca8180222a88a3604eb78d2260f4966cd43:1
  • value  3207364979
    address  1P9RQEr2XeE3PEb44ZE35sfZRRW1JHU8qx